Join founders, investors and tech talent at this curated **startup networking event in San Francisco.** Meet ambitious builders, exchange ideas and discover new opportunities in a dynamic community environment. **RSVP: [Use this link](https://www.eventbrite.com/e/startup-pitch-themed-networking-san-francisco-unlock-your-idea-tickets-1995829836768?aff=oddtdtcreator&keep_tld=true)** **Please note that RSVP is managed via Eventbrite to control attendee lists — don’t ignore it to avoid issues with on-site payment.** Most of us are in the same loop. You have an idea. You workshop it with ChatGPT, read another newsletter, tell three friends who don't quite get it. The idea stays in your head. Or worse — it never gets the kind of pushback that would have made it sharper. Research on creative work is clear: people who articulate their idea to like-minded peers begin to understand it deeper. Quality feedback isn't validation — it's the thing that changes how you see your own work. We mix the room on purpose. Different industries see the same process from different angles — that's where value compounds. We ask for your LinkedIn in registration so we can group you with the right people, not random tables. **How the evening runs (3 stages)** **Stage 1 — Themed Networking** You vote on the night's themes through the registration form (Fundraising, HR, GTM, Product, Pricing, Hiring — whichever wins the room). We group you by background. Each group's representative shares the conversation's main takeaway on stage. Featured contributors get a Featured Founder spotlight on ascentvalley.com — that's how the conversation scales across the ecosystem. **Stage 2 — Pitches** 5 curated startups present their idea for live feedback and investor introductions. After the event, we add them to our private founder database and route their application to the right investors inside the Ascent Valley network. **Stage 3 — Chill & Network** The structured part wraps. Meetup is a platform that connects people with similar interests so they can join groups and attend events either locally or online. It empowers users to find communities based on hobbies, professions, or personal goals.

To find HR groups in San Francisco, search by keywords related to HR or business networking. You can then browse through listed groups and events to find ones that match your professional interests.

Yes, Meetup connects you with HR networking events occurring locally in San Francisco. Simply search based on location and interest to discover events you can attend to meet other HR professionals.

Yes, Meetup allows you to search for HR events in San Francisco happening this week. By browsing upcoming events, you can RSVP and plan to attend based on your schedule.

Yes, using Meetup is free. You can explore groups, RSVP for events, and connect with communities without cost. However, some events may have their own participation fees.

No, attending every meeting is not mandatory. Meetup allows you to pick and choose which events you want to attend based on your interests and availability. Participate as frequently as you wish.

HR professionals can use Meetup to connect with others in the field, share knowledge, learn best practices, and discover new career opportunities through various networking events and specialized groups.

Yes, you can join multiple HR groups on Meetup to expand your network and interact with diverse communities within San Francisco. Participate across different groups that align with your interests and professional goals.

Not all HR events are in person; some may be held online depending on organizer preferences. Check event details on Meetup to know if it's virtual or physical before you RSVP.

Meetup is focused on group activities rather than one-on-one matchmaking. The goal is community engagement, so if you're seeking larger networking interactions and events, Meetup is ideal.

If no HR groups are immediately available in your area, you can start a new group on Meetup with a focus on HR networking. Encourage others to join and create a new community locally.

Yes, users can create their own Meetup group, including HR-focused ones. As a group organizer, you can schedule events, manage RSVPs, and help foster a network of HR professionals.

Meetup provides the opportunity for meeting professional peers, though the presence of HR experts depends on the attendees of a particular event. Engage actively for the best connections.

RSVPing for events on Meetup is simple. Once you find an HR event you're interested in, just click the RSVP button on the event page to confirm your attendance and stay updated.

Events on Meetup are organized by group hosts, not directly by Meetup itself, so quality and focus depend on those hosts' efforts. Choose groups that align well with your professional interests.
